How to Decorate a Small Industrial Bedroom

Okikiko.com – If you are looking for a unique, contemporary bedroom, then you may want to consider an industrial style. Industrial styles often have clean lines and are characterized by unpainted wood furniture and exposed brick walls. It’s also an ideal way to add texture to your room without overdoing it.

A Popular Choice for Chic Bedroom Designs

Gray panels in the lower half of the bedroom wall are a great way to add visual interest. They also help to make the room look bigger. These grey and white panels are especially useful in an industrial bedroom. Whether you choose a more traditional or more modern style, grey is a popular choice for a chic bedroom design. This versatile colour is available in light, medium, and dark hues. You can also incorporate metallic and glass elements to create an industrial edge.

Using a patterned wallpaper with darker greys and whites in the background will also give you a more sophisticated backdrop. However, if you’re looking for a truly unique bedroom, consider adding a colorful mural. Another great trick to try is adding some reflective decorations to your walls. If you have large windows, the light will bounce off the walls and create a more open feeling. It’s also a good idea to invest in some targeted lighting.

If you are looking for a way to add a little industrial appeal to your bedroom, you might want to consider an exposed brick wall. These walls are not only easy to make, they can be used in a variety of ways to achieve a beautiful interior.

For a modern, streamlined look, you can paint your brick wall a deep grey or black. However, if you are looking to give your brick a rustic touch, you can try a more muted colour. To create the perfect industrial look, you can use wood and metal accents. You can also try displaying a variety of accessories on the exposed brick. Consider adding some greenery, as well.

Open back shelving can be a great way to display photos and other mementos. A few plants or oversized accents can also emphasize the texture of your brick wall. When it comes to industrial bedroom decor, there’s no need to settle for plain old white walls and black furniture. The right mix of colors and textures can breathe life into your sleeping quarters. For instance, you could go with a pop of color by choosing a light blue or pink for the walls, and a splash of yellow for the floors.

You can also use plants to soften the hard edges of your bedroom, especially if you have a tiny space. Try an animal hide rug for a more rustic feel. In the same vein, you can also opt for metal furniture to bring out the best of your room’s industrial elements. There are even some fab pieces available that blend the real thing with chip board.
